
Play an alien navigating a maze of hexagons in this competitive mix between strategy and board game. Plan your next turn, think fast, act faster, and outmanoeuvre your opponents by predicting their moves. UFHO2 is strategy at its finest.

[h1] An interesting strategy-tournament game [/h1] At the start of the game we choose our pawn which represents one of the aliens, then we get to a board composed of hexes. Our task is to get to a point chosen at random by the computer and collect a crystal from it. The first player who collects X crystals wins. The problem is that each player has a limited ability to move, so he has to be tactical about what he wants to do and anticipate the movements of his opponents, because we can not only move our glute, but in addition we can manipulate the map by rotating its various elements, which means that even when we are two steps away from a diamond, the opponent can rotate the platform we were standing on in such a way that reaching the crystal will cost us two more turns. The game is perhaps a bit too expensive for the simplicity and minimalism it offers, especially since it is an idea from mobile phones, where I think it works better when we can play two or more rounds, sitting somewhere on a bus.
[h1][b]UFHO2 - 7/10[/b][/h1] UFHO2 Is a very nice (now) free2play puzzle game developed by a small italian indie software house. How can I describe it? It kind of reminds me of a chess game, but ignoring the entire setting consisting of funny aliens going around in space and meeting other species to confront, you will have to move your tiny character along the "game field" with a limited number of moves before your turn ends, and the purpose is to reach and grab more crystal than the adversary. Most of the times you will play 1v1, but in some missions you will play 1v2, 2v2 or worse! The peculiar part of this game, besides the funny alien voices, is the game field made of hexagon checks which link to each other by limited sides, hence you can move from check to check only if they are facing by the riht sides. If they're not you can rotate them, but this will decrease your available moves per turn. This sound simple and almost boring but the real challenge lies in the fact that You can turn every check in the field but your adversary can do this as well, and considering that the AI is quite clever the game will quickly turn into a prediction game, where you must value all the possible moves from the adversary and make his path longer or more difficult so he has to waste moves to make a quick path while you reach your goals. That's all. Along the game you will find other powerups and things like that, but the game is actually this and nothing more, yet it entertains you with AIs more and more challenging. Oh, I almost forgot. The game uses Unity, but it works fine as the game has a very simple design, hence it can run on many systems without pretending so much from your HW. [h1][b]+++PROs+++[/b][/h1][list] [*][b] GAMEPLAY.[/b] The real core of this game which recalls me chess in spirit, but with totally different rules: predict your adversary's moves and try to make is life harder by making his route longer than yours! [*][b] ATMOSPHERE.[/b] It has some childish look, yet it is kind of funny with the funny alien voices and a pleasant and nice soundtrack that will play during the game. [/list] [h1][b]---CONs---[/b][/h1][list] [*][b] SAVE SYSTEM.[/b] I had to change HD for my laptop, so I had to reinstall UFHO2. I was expecting a backup save to automatically be loaded from steam cloud, but UFHO2 doesn't use that service... OK, maybe in my previous HD I can find a save folder... NOWHERE. Ok, maybe if I copy the entire game folder... NOTHING. Fine, maybe if I write in the discussion forums... (¯`·._)♣ ♤ ♥♠ villanueva-9 ♣ ♤ ♥♠(¯`·._) Laberintos hexagonales, gelatinas alienígenas y un tablero espacial a medio gas Si buscas una propuesta independiente que intente fusionar la sesuda planificación de un juego de mesa de estrategia abstracta con una ambientación de ciencia ficción espacial, la premisa de guiar a razas extraterrestres a través de una cuadrícula de hexágonos dinámicos tiene su atractivo. Sin embargo, adentrarse en la odisea táctica estrenada originalmente el 1 de abril de 2014 se convierte rápido en una experiencia monótona, fría y un tanto repetitiva. Ofrece un bucle jugable que sacrifica la verdadera diversión arcade por culpa de una preocupante falta de dinamismo visual y picos de frustración que empañan la experiencia general. • Estética minimalista pero escenarios insuperables en monotonía: El planteamiento visual del juego basado en naves alienígenas de aspecto gelatinoso y tableros geométricos estáticos cumple de forma muy justa a nivel artístico. No obstante, avanzar por sus diferentes mundos ofrece una inmersión bajísima debido a que las estancias resultan planas, carecen de animaciones ambientales reales y repiten los mismos esquemas de color una y otra vez, transmitiendo la constante sensación de estar ante un laberinto frío y sin alma. • Mecánicas de rotación y una jugabilidad táctica plana: El sistema de juego ofrece una propuesta mecánica que se aleja de la fluidez y velocidad tradicional de los grandes juegos de ingenio por turnos. La gracia del núcleo jugable radica en anticipar el movimiento de tu oponente, rotar las habitaciones del laberinto para abrir caminos y recolectar las gemas de la arena. Lamentablemente, la tosquedad en el control de las estancias y la lentitud de los turnos de la inteligencia artificial vuelven las partidas un trámite lento, predecible y poco gratificante. • Diez razas alienígenas y modificadores que añaden caos: El título destaca por permitirte romper con la linealidad al incluir 10 razas extraterrestres completamente diferentes equipadas con sus propios poderes especiales. Desafortunadamente, la gracia de usar estas ventajas se diluye por completo en los modos avanzados con modificadores de reglas, donde la pantalla se vuelve un caos tan absurdo que el éxito de tus maniobras de posicionamiento queda a merced de pequeños factores aleatorios que estropean tu estrategia. • Progresión bloqueada por logros e inventarios artificiales: El planteamiento de la campaña destaca por incluir un Modo Historia lineal donde debes superar tableros encadenados. Si bien el incentivo original radica en acumular gemas para desbloquear el 100% de los elementos internos en tu PC, el sistema de recompensas sufre de errores molestos de código que provocan que varias medallas digitales y logros integrados de Steam no se registren correctamente en tu cuenta, arruinando el esfuerzo de los coleccionistas. • Puntos a mejorar: La interfaz general de los menús exteriores es demasiado rudimentaria, carece de un tutorial moderno animado que explique las sutilezas de la rotación avanzada y el software se siente un tanto arcaico en pantallas modernas. Asimismo, aunque el título te otorga la libertad absoluta de disputar partidas de forma local junto a amigos, la total ausencia de un sistema de emparejamiento online nativo robusto con servidores activos te obliga a afrontar la estrategia en absoluta soledad. • Banda sonora cíclica que agota la paciencia: El apartado sonoro es un bucle de música sintética de corte alienígena realizado por Francesco D'Andrea. Sin embargo, al tratarse de una selección de pistas tan sumamente reducida y limitada, los sintetizadores e instrumentos de fondo terminan por resultar machacones, pesados y monótonos si te quedas atascado durante mucho tiempo analizando el siguiente movimiento en el tablero hexagonal, obligándote a silenciar los auriculares. Quizás sirva como un pasatiempo efímero si toleras los juegos de mesa interactivos lentos de la era Flash y buscas una curiosidad geométrica barata para jugar partidas rápidas contra ti mismo.
